‘You are a writer. Your act of power is the book or the story that you are creating. It is now time for you to bloom’. In Writing Spirit , Lynn Andrews discusses her own path to becoming a writer, complete with all the struggles she has faced along the way. By giving examples from her life and examining specific pieces of her own work, she explores the process of writing from beginning to end and imparts her knowledge to novice and experienced writers alike. Writing Spirit addresses particular issues such as: Why are you writing? Who are you writing for? How can you be true to yourself as an artist? What are some of the causes of and solutions to writer’s block? Not straying from her spiritual roots, Andrews explains how being true to your spirit is the key to fulfilment in your work. She leads us on a journey to finding the truth within ourselves and teaches us what it really means to be a writer.
